Hi,


I was working on a remote machine, when I started titan, I got the following message:


> bin/titan.sh start

jps command not found.  Put the JDK's jps binary on the command path.



The java version is :

java version "1.6.0"

Java(TM) SE Runtime Environment (build pxa6460sr15fp1-20140110_01(SR15 FP1))

IBM J9 VM (build 2.4, JRE 1.6.0 IBM J9 2.4 Linux amd64-64 jvmxa6460sr15-20131231_180656 (JIT enabled, AOT enabled)

J9VM - 20131231_180656

JIT  - r9_20130920_46510ifx3

GC   - GA24_Java6_SR15_20131231_1152_B180656)

JCL  - 20140107_01


I am not sure if the environment variables are missing something...Googled but did not find something useful.  Did someone meet the same thing before? Thanks in advance!

Or I guess the java is too old, or this version doesn't provide jps tool.
